Yield on Cost (YOC) Formula
Formula: Yield on Cost = Annual Dividend / Original Purchase Price × 100
Inputs shown in the projection:
- Original purchase price.
- Annual dividend per share at the starting point.
- Assumed annual dividend growth rate.
- Projected annual dividend divided by original purchase price.
Note: Forward projections assume dividends continue to grow at the designated growth rate. Actual dividend payments are declared by corporate boards and are subject to change.
Cloudflare, Inc. Yield on Cost (YOC) Formula & Definition
Yield on Cost shows the dividend yield based on your original purchase price. As dividends grow, your YOC increases even if the market yield stays the same.

About Cloudflare, Inc.
Cloudflare, Inc. functions as a global provider of cloud-based services. The company delivers a comprehensive, integrated cloud security platform designed to safeguard a diverse array of digital environments, encompassing public and private clouds, on-premises infrastructure, Software-as-a-Service (SaaS) applications, and Internet of Things (IoT) devices. Its security portfolio features tools such as cloud firewalls, bot mitigation, distributed denial-of-service (DDoS) protection, IoT security, SSL/TLS encryption, secure origin connections, and rate limiting capabilities. Beyond security, Cloudflare also boosts online performance through services like content delivery networks (CDNs), intelligent routing, and various content, mobile, and image optimization tools. For enhanced reliability and availability, it provides solutions such as load balancing, its proprietary Anycast network, a virtual backbone, DNS services, DNS resolvers, and virtual waiting rooms. Furthermore, the company offers internal infrastructure tools, including "on-ramps" that facilitate seamless connections for users, devices, or locations to its expansive network, alongside "filters" engineered for data protection, inspection, and access management. Developer-centric solutions encompass serverless computing, programmable networks, website creation, domain registration, a suite of Cloudflare applications, advanced analytics, and data localization management. For individual consumers, Cloudflare provides a DNS Resolver application to improve internet browsing and a Consumer VPN to secure and speed up mobile device traffic. Its clientele spans a broad spectrum of industries, including technology, healthcare, financial services, consumer and retail, non-profit organizations, and government agencies. Established in 2009, Cloudflare, Inc. is headquartered in San Francisco, California.
